I want to share a story of a family who are living out their calling right now as I'm typing this. Today I said "see ya later" to a family that I have grown to love and care for on a deep level. Lauren and I were running just back in January or February and she mentioned that they were praying about moving to Russia to work with the orphans.
A background story to the Harrington's is after the entire family went to Russia they met two older children. They began the adoption process: raising money, paper work, visas, and much more. Then the devastating news came over the news for us all. Russia was NO longer allowing international adoption. So this is when they began talking about moving over there. I was extremely excited for them but the selfish part of me was thinking, who will I run with? Who can I just sit on the couch with and just chill? Many selfish questions. But as Lauren and I continued to run and hang out, I was able to hear and see her heart on their call for this season. I loved the excitement they all had about this nation. Its been super neat to walk this journey with them over the past 6-8 months and I'm thankful for it. This family of four are WORLD CHANGERS!!!! I'm excited to skype, read their blogs, and hear updates of all the cool ministry things they are doing!! I love this verse because its exactly what the Harrington's are doing: James: 1:27- Religion that God our Father accepts as pure and faultless is this: to look after Orphans and widows in their distress and to keep oneself from being polluted by the world. Their heart is to go love on the Orphans of Russia. I'm so excited about seeing all this unfold and what the next two years look like.
